New Guest Expert! On this week’s Aftermath, Rebecca speaks with professor and historian Dr. Kealani Cook about the dense history of Hawaii and its monarchy before its eventual annexation in 1898. Author of Return to Kahiki: Native Hawaiians in Oceania, Dr. Cook lends some much needed context to the many moving parts around this unique moment in history.
